As my first Doctor Who Novel, I may have some bias to it, but my God, Scratchman is just so good. I can totally see why many of its Idea would have suited a Film very well (if I recall correctly, the Core Idea of this Novel was pitched as a Film first around the Mid 70s, but I could be wrong). Its use of Cybermen is creative and creepy. There are just so many Things I could point out that I love with this book!

The Fourth Doctor is one that, while I really like, but can easily get burned out by, personally speaking. Here? He's just done so perfectly, no Wonder considering Tom Baker had a massive Writing Input with it! One part of this book, which I really like, is how we really delve into the Psyche of this Doctor, something which does happen more rarely with 4.

Its Prose is compelling, its Dialogue has enough bite to it and overall it's such a Blast to read this one.
